ALEXANDRIA, Va., March 24 -- United States Patent no. 12,584,060, issued on March 24, was assigned to ChampionX USA Inc. (Sugar Land, Texas).
"Compositions and methods for scavenging sulfur-containing compounds" was invented by Jordan Kenneth Charles O'Grady (Calgary, Canada), Nolan Miller (Calgary, Canada), Boyd A. Laurent (Pearland, Texas), Subhasis De (Sugar Land, Texas) and Julian M. Gallardo III (Pearland, Texas).
According to the abstract* released by the U.S. Patent & Trademark Office: "The present disclosure provides compositions and methods for reducing sulfur-containing compounds in a hydrocarbon fluid.
